I've had some useful feedback from this board and decided to buy a small terrace mortgage free rather than stretching ourselves and getting a large mortgage for a semi. Unfortunately in my area it's either £210k for a 3 bed terrace or £300k for a doer-upper 2/3 bed semi, with nothing in between.

This is the layout of one terrace I've seen in a particularly good location. In addition to the offshot kitchen there is a small outhouse (complete with original plumbing). I'm wondering about how I could remodel this space to create a utility area, downstairs toilet and/or coats and shoes space.

The dining area is apt 12x12ft and the kitchen is 8 x 7ft.

Budget is £30k for the whole project (which needs to include replastering throughout and probably new windows).

Any ideas or links to similar projects?

Insulate and extend current outhouse to incorporate new utility room/toilet/mudroom as the plumbing is already there - I wouldn't knock through kitchen and dining room into one big room as they can end up a bit attic-like unless done professionally which then sends your budget through the roof. Access the new room from the back of the kitchen, move sink under the window, close up current kitchen external door and this gives you more wall for kitchen storage and cupboards etc. Access to outside could then be through a door in the new extension and possibly patio doors from the dining room where the window currently is, if space allows.
